Job Title: Senior Supervisor Aircraft Maintenance - Electrical
Job Code: 24710
Job Location: Greenville TX (Onsite)
Schedule: 4/10 (Mon-Thu)
Job Description:
The Aircraft Maintenance Supervisor is responsible for managing and controlling production schedules budgets and quality objectives. Supervisor must demonstrate strong leadership and managerial skills to lead several tasks simultaneously to achieve on-time delivery. Supervisor must possess significant level of expertise pertaining to Electrical/Mechanical modifications.
